02 Purpose and work
What the charity exists to do
We help girls to develop in a safe environment, discover their values, find their voice and grow up better prepared to create a better world. We offer girls a structured programme in line with the Girlguiding Manual. We meet throughout the school year for a programme-based weekly meeting and also participate in various projects, trips and adventures out of the meeting place. We train and support our leaders to deliver the programme including safeguarding, first aid and risk management.
